Ten temat obejmuje proces tworzenia pliku Word za pomocą interfejsu API REST Pythona. Użyjemy pakietu Aspose.Words dla Python Cloud SDK, aby utworzyć plik Word DOC za pomocą interfejsu API Low Code Pythona. Zapoznaj się ze szczegółowymi informacjami dotyczącymi konfiguracji środowiska programistycznego i postępuj zgodnie z podanymi krokami oraz kodem interfejsu API REST Pythona.
Warunek wstępny
- {{HIPERLINK1}}
- Pobierz Aspose.Words Cloud SDK dla Pythona, aby utworzyć plik Word
- Skonfiguruj projekt rozwiązania Python przy użyciu powyższego zestawu SDK
Kroki tworzenia dokumentu Word online za pomocą interfejsu API REST Pythona
- Ustaw identyfikator klienta i tajny klucz klienta dla interfejsu API, aby utworzyć plik Word
- Utwórz obiekt klasy WordsAPI przy użyciu danych uwierzytelniających klienta
- Utwórz obiekt CreateDocumentRequest, podając nazwę pliku
- Utwórz dokument Word online za pomocą obiektu CreateDocumentRequest
- Pobierz wygenerowany plik z chmury za pomocą metody WordsApi.DownloadFile()
- Utwórz plik z pobranego strumienia plików
- Zapisz plik wyjściowy Word na dysku lokalnym
Powyższe kroki wyjaśniają jak utworzyć dokument Worda za pomocą API Low Code w Pythonie. Rozpocznij proces od zainicjowania obiektu WordsApi za pomocą ClientSecret i ClientId, utworzenia obiektu CreateDocumentRequest z nazwą pliku i utworzenia dokumentu. Po utworzeniu pliku użyj metody WordsApi.DownloadFile(), aby pobrać plik z chmury na dysk lokalny.
Kod do tworzenia dokumentu Word za pomocą interfejsu API Python Low Code
Ten przykładowy kod ilustruje proces tworzenia pliku Word online za pomocą interfejsu REST API Pythona. Funkcja CreateDocumentRequest() ma wiele opcjonalnych parametrów, które można podać podczas tworzenia obiektu, takich jak folder, miejsce przechowywania i nazwa pliku. Ta nazwa pliku służy do pobrania pliku z chmury za pomocą metody DownloadFile.
In this topic, we have learned how to create a DOC with Python REST API. If you are looking to convert the DOC file to a PDF, refer to the article on convert DOC to PDF with Python REST API.